 With more discussion, the following text will be in -07 in order to
 explain the position of this document about RFD/FFDs.

 "802.15.4 distinguishes two classes of devices: full-function devices
 (FFDs) and reduced-function devices (RFDs).
 As this distinction is based on some MAC features that are not always in
 use, we are not using this distinction in this document.
 However, some nodes in the network will limit themselves to the role of
 hosts only, while some other nodes will take part in the routing.  This
 host/router distinction can correlate with the processing capabilities of
 the device and power available in a similar way to the idea of RFDs and
 FFDs."
